Overview — 2 Simple Steps!

The following process will work for all BEP multi-chain enabled tokens.

If your token’s project has not yet enabled their BEP-20 matching token, reach out to their team and let them know you want them to enable support for Binance Smart Chain

The BEP2 token-teams can follow this simple guide to get a BEP-20 token setup and bridge them together, allow them to harness the power of smart contracts on BSC!

Step 1 — Obtain BNB & other ‘Peggy Coins’ on Binance.com

  • Note that this is Binance.com not Binance.org

Step 2 — Transfer out to your BSC-configured MetaMask wallet

  • Once you have BNB or other ‘Peggy Coins’ (multi-chain) in your Binance.com account, withdraw them from your wallet
  • Ensure you select the right token and the right ‘Transfer Network’ (BEP2 for BC, BEP20 for BSC)
  • Also make sure you are using the correct ‘Recipient’s Address’
  • By doing this Binance is effectively handling the bridge for you
  • In your account you basically hold a tally of a particular token which is not realised into whether it is BEP2/BEP20 until you choose when you withdraw it
Click wallets -> Click withdraw -> Select your token -> Select your transfer network
